Ai/ml Engineer
$126,667
avg. annual salary
Python Developer
pays more on average
Python Developer
$126,810
avg. annual salary
As technology evolves, so do the roles that dominate the job market. Two in-demand positions are AI/ML Engineers and Python Developers, both integral to the world of software and artificial intelligence. Understanding the salary ranges, benefits, and career paths of these two roles can help you make informed career decisions. In this article, we will compare the average salaries of AI/ML Engineers and Python Developers in 2025, delve into the unique benefits each role offers, and explore the career trajectories available for professionals in these fields.
Salary by Experience Level
starting salary
starting salary
avg. difference (0%)
Average Salaries
In 2025, the average salary for an AI/ML Engineer is approximately $120,000 per year, with a range from $100,000 to $140,000 depending on experience and location. On the other hand, Python Developers earn an average salary of around $95,000 a year, with salaries ranging from $80,000 to $110,000.
The disparity in salary reflects the specialized skills and knowledge that AI/ML Engineers must acquire.
Salary Breakdown by Experience Level
For entry-level positions, AI/ML Engineers earn about $100,000 while Python Developers can expect around $80,000. At the mid-level, salaries rise significantly with AI/ML Engineers earning approximately $130,000 and Python Developers making about $100,000.
Senior-level AI/ML Engineers can earn as much as $150,000, while senior Python Developers typically reach around $120,000.
Benefits and Perks
Both roles offer a variety of benefits. AI/ML Engineers often enjoy additional perks such as access to advanced technologies and project opportunities in innovative fields like robotics and data science.
Python Developers typically receive competitive salaries, flexible work environments, and opportunities for professional growth through coding workshops and conferences. Health benefits and retirement plans are common in both roles.
Career Path Opportunities
AI/ML Engineers can progress to roles like AI Architect or Data Scientist, focusing on advanced machine learning algorithms and AI solutions. Python Developers might advance to Senior Developer or Software Architect positions, often taking on more responsibilities in system design and project management.
Both careers demonstrate a significant demand, making skill development essential for advancement.
Job Market Outlook
The job market for AI/ML Engineers looks promising, with an annual growth rate projected at 35%, largely due to the increasing integration of AI in various industries. Python Developers also enjoy strong job prospects, with a steady growth rate of around 20%.
Companies across various sectors continue to seek skilled professionals to maintain competitive advantages.
Detailed Comparison
AI/ML Engineer vs Python Developer — 2025 snapshot
- •Salary ranges (U.S., total cash): AI/ML Engineer: $110,000–$210,000 (median ~$150,000). Python Developer: $75,000–$150,000 (median ~$110,000). Thus, median AI/ML pay is about 36% higher.
- •Why the gap exists: AI/ML roles require statistical modeling, model deployment, and often large-scale data handling. For example, a mid-level ML engineer who builds a recommendation model and productionizes it with Docker + Kubernetes typically commands $20k–$40k more than a backend Python dev who writes APIs.
- •Bonuses & equity: Tech companies often add 10%–30% in bonuses and 0.01%–0.2% equity at startups; at FAANG, total comp can exceed listed ranges by 20%–50%.
- •Location & industry effects: Bay Area salaries are 25%–40% higher; finance and healthcare firms pay premiums of 10%–30% for ML expertise.
- •Skill levers to raise pay: Master PyTorch/TensorFlow, MLOps (CI/CD for models), cloud ML services (AWS SageMaker/GCP Vertex). For Python devs, specialize in Django/Flask, async programming, and system design.
Actionable takeaways:
- •If you want +$20k–$40k, add MLOps and cloud certifications.
- •If you prefer stable web work, focus on backend system design to reach $120k+.